Energy-Efficient Processes



The combination of energy-efficient procedures in wastewater treatment systems is important for maximizing resource application and reducing functional prices. By carrying out energy-efficient innovations, therapy plants can substantially reduce their carbon impact and overall ecological impact. One crucial technique to boosting power efficiency in wastewater therapy is the use of sophisticated oygenation systems, such as great bubble diffusers or surface area aerators, which can boost oxygen transfer performance and minimize energy consumption. Furthermore, integrating power recovery systems, like anaerobic digestion for biogas manufacturing or making use of excess warmth for thermal procedures, can help counter energy needs and advertise sustainability.


Additionally, enhancing procedure control and automation through the use of sophisticated sensors and keeping track of systems can boost total power efficiency by changing operations in real-time based on real need and problems. Executing power audits and routinely keeping an eye on power performance indicators are crucial methods to recognize areas for renovation and track energy-saving efforts efficiently. Overall, the adoption of energy-efficient processes in wastewater therapy not just benefits the setting but likewise adds to long-lasting expense savings and functional sustainability.

Smart Monitoring and Control Systems



Making use of cutting-edge technology, the integration of clever monitoring and control systems transforms the operational efficiency of wastewater therapy facilities. These systems integrate sophisticated sensors and information analytics to continually monitor essential parameters such as pH levels, turbidity, dissolved oxygen, and flow prices in real-time. By gathering and assessing this data, operators can gain important understandings right into the efficiency of the important site therapy procedures, allowing positive modifications to optimize therapy performance.


Smart tracking and control systems likewise sustain remote surveillance capacities, permitting drivers to gain access to real-time information and control features from off-site places. This remote availability boosts functional versatility and responsiveness, allowing quick treatments in case of system breakdowns or variations in influent top quality. Furthermore, the predictive upkeep capabilities of these systems assist stop devices failures and minimize downtime, ultimately improving the overall reliability of wastewater treatment procedures (Waste Water Treatment).
